Entry requirements

Entry requirements set by ASQA are the basic qualifications and criteria that students must meet before enrolling in a nationally recognised course.

These requirements ensure students have the skills and knowledge needed to undertake this course.

  • There are no formal academic requirements
  • Additional entry requirements are set by individual course providers

Completing the Certificate II in Construction Pathways opens pathways to various roles in the building and construction sectors. Graduates can pursue careers as a Construction Labourer, a General Labourer, or a Builders Labourer. Additionally, the course equips individuals for specialised positions such as a Scaffolder or Carpenter, paving the way for a fulfilling career in the thriving construction industry in Taree.

The course is not only beneficial for employment but also serves as a fundamental building block for further education in construction-related fields. Students who complete the Certificate II in Construction Pathways can also explore advanced qualifications in Building and Construction, develop trade-specific skills through Trades courses, or focus on Civil Construction projects, offering diverse career paths tailored to individual interests and market demand.
